We stopped by randomly while waiting for a table at Bar Isabel and were blown away. For starters you feel like you were transported to Scotland when you walk in the door. This is by far the most authentic Scottish pub this side of the pond. Then there is the service. Maggie might be one of the best waitresses I have ever had. On top of her engaging personality is her encyclopedic knowledge of Scotch. They have 100s of Scotch and a giant menu with descriptions but you don’t need it with her. Let her be your guide to touring Scotch together. The drink menu is great in addition to the impressive Scotch collection. The Scottish egg was outstanding and a must if you go. Thank you Maggie for you hospitality! We will be back!

There's a first time for everything, and today is a fine day to try both haggis in a taste of Scotland platter, or saffron in a luxurious saffron seafood risotto. Thankfully I didn't have to choose between the sausage roll, scotch egg or haggis, which was undoubtedly my favourite of the trio. Deep-fried to a satisfying crispy texture, the interior is tender and bursting with umami along with a delicious gaminess of lamb, which is what makes this animal one of my favourites to eat. I was only disappointed by only having one bite to ration. The sticky toffee pudding is an indulgent treat after eating all that fried stuff, a huge dose of sweetness from the butterscotch and moist, caramelized toffee pudding with chunks of dates inside, contrasted by the cold vanilla ice cream and slight bitterness of the cocoa powder.
